my manager just came to me and asked if there is a way to prevent a user
from doing anything but email on the network or from a specific pc?

we use exchange2k with win2k ad.

is ther a way to do this via a local gpo or put them into an ou and apply a
gpo that way?
>>

In situations similar, I've recommended locking the machine to only allow
access to the browser which connects to Exchange via Outlook Web Access.

FYI, this is how the machines in the lobbies of the Microsoft buildings in
Redmond are configured.  You can go two routes with those machines - TS to
your desktop, or OWA to your mailbox.  Of course, you have to insert your
smart card to get started and provide your password.
